Kapitalfremskaffelse, also known as capital procurement, refers to the process of acquiring the necessary financial resources to initiate or expand a business venture. This can involve various methods, including personal savings, loans, equity financing, and government grants. The primary goal of kapitalfremskaffelse is to ensure that a business has the financial means to cover startup costs, operational expenses, and future growth opportunities.
